How Much Does a WordPress Websites Costs in 2025: Full Pricing Breakdown
In today’s digital age, understanding the cost to build a website is crucial for businesses of all sizes. However, the journey to building a WordPress website is often clouded by misinformation and hidden expenses, leading to frustration and anger when unexpected costs arise. ThreeBird is here to be your trusted guide, providing complete transparency in the breakdown of costs associated with building and maintaining a WordPress website. This guide aims to illuminate every aspect of the investment—from initial setup to long-term maintenance and management—so you can make informed decisions without unpleasant surprises.
Table of Contents
- Introduction
- Domain Name
- Web Hosting
- WordPress Themes
- Essential Plugins
- Design and Development
- Content Creation
- Visual Media (Images and Videos)
- Ongoing Maintenance
- Search Engine Optimization (SEO)
- Additional Costs
- Conclusion
1. Introduction
As we approach 2025, the importance of a well-designed website cannot be overstated. Whether you’re a small business owner or part of a large enterprise, your website is often the first point of contact with potential clients. Understanding how much a website costs—from initial setup to ongoing expenses—is essential for effective budgeting.
2. Domain Name
What Is a Domain Name?
A domain name is your website’s address on the internet (e.g., www.roofingbusiness.com). It’s a critical component of your brand identity.
Estimated Cost:
- Standard Domains: Approximately $10 – $20 per year.
- Premium Domains: Can range from $200 upwards, depending on demand.
Where to Purchase:
- GoDaddy: Offers domain registration with various extensions.
- IONOS: Known for competitive pricing and free privacy protection.
- Google Domains: Provides easy integration with other Google services.
Tip: Always check for promotions or discounts when purchasing a domain to reduce your website setup cost.
3. Web Hosting
Why Do You Need Web Hosting?
Web hosting stores your website’s files and makes them accessible online. The quality of your hosting service affects your site’s speed, security, and uptime. At ThreeBird we most often use WP Engine and Go Daddy to host WordPress websites as they have many benefits.
Types of Hosting:
- Shared Hosting: Cost-effective but shares resources with other websites.
- Virtual Private Server (VPS): More resources and control.
- Managed WordPress Hosting: Optimized specifically for WordPress sites.
Estimated Monthly Cost:
- Shared Hosting: $5 – $15
- VPS Hosting: $20 – $80
- Managed WordPress Hosting: $25 – $100
Recommended Providers:
- GoDaddy: Starting at $9.99/month.
- WP Engine: Premium managed WordPress hosting starting at $30/month.
- Bluehost: Offers WordPress hosting starting at $7.99/month.
Note: Web hosting prices may vary based on promotions or long-term contracts. Consider your website’s needs to choose the best hosting plan and manage your website hosting cost effectively.
4. WordPress Themes
The Role of a Theme
A theme determines your website’s appearance and layout. A professional theme enhances user experience and establishes brand credibility. Be sure to select a themes from credible authors that provide frequent updates so that you get a the longest lasting website.
Options:
- Free Themes: Basic features, limited support.
- Premium Themes: More features, customization options, and support.
- Custom Themes: Tailored specifically to your needs.
Estimated Cost:
- Premium Themes: $50 – $150 (one-time fee).
- Custom Themes: $1,000 – $5,000+ (depending on complexity).
Where to Find Themes:
- ThemeForest: Offers thousands of premium WordPress themes.
- Elegant Themes: Creators of the Divi theme, with plans starting at $89/year.
- StudioPress: Known for secure and SEO-friendly themes.
Choosing the right theme impacts the cost of website design services. A premium or custom theme can increase your website design cost but offers greater flexibility and uniqueness.
5. Essential Plugins
What Are Plugins?
Plugins extend your WordPress site’s functionality, adding features without coding. Most plugins come free with your website theme for one-year.
Must-Have Plugins:
- SEO Optimization:
- Yoast SEO: Improves your site’s SEO.
- Page Builders:
- WPBakery Page Builder: Drag-and-drop page builder at $64.
- Sliders and Visual Effects:
- Slider Revolution: Create responsive sliders at $59.
- Security:
- Wordfence Security: Offers firewall and malware scanning.
- Caching and Performance:
- WP Rocket: Caching plugin starting at $49/year.
- Contact Forms:
- WPForms: Form builder starting at $39.50/year.
Estimated Cost:
- Free Plugins: $0
- Premium Plugins: $29 – $200 per plugin annually or one-time fees.
Including premium plugins in your website can affect the average cost of website development, but they enhance functionality and user experience.
6. Design and Development
DIY vs. Professional Help
While WordPress is user-friendly, professional design and development can significantly enhance your site’s functionality and aesthetics.
Estimated Cost:
- Freelance Designer/Developer: $500 – $5,000+
- Agency Services: $5,000 – $20,000+
Where to Find Professionals:
- ThreeBird: Professional website designers and developers.
The cost to hire a web designer varies based on experience and project complexity. Investing in professional services can increase the cost of building a website from scratch but ensures a high-quality result.
7. Content Creation
Why Quality Content Matters
Engaging content attracts visitors and improves your site’s SEO ranking.
Types of Content:
- Website Copy: Home page, About Us, Services.
- Blog Posts: Regular articles for engagement.
- Product Descriptions: Details about your offerings.
Estimated Cost:
- Per Page/Post: $100 – $500
- Full Website Content Package: $1,000 – $5,000+
Where to Hire Writers:
- ThreeBird: Professional content services.
- ContentWriters: Professional writing services.
- Scripted: Connects you with freelance writers.
- ProBlogger Job Board: Find professional bloggers.
Quality content creation is a vital part of your website cost estimator, impacting user engagement and SEO.
8. Visual Media (Images and Videos)
The Impact of Visuals
High-quality visuals enhance user engagement and professionalism.
Options:
- DIY Graphic Design Tools:
- Canva: User-friendly design platform. Canva Pro at $12.99/month.
- Professional Design Software:
- Adobe Creative Cloud: Suite of design tools starting at $52.99/month.
- Stock Media: Affordable images and videos.
- Custom Media: Professional graphic design, photography, and videography.
Estimated Cost:
- Graphic Design Software: $12.99 – $52.99/month
- Stock Images/Videos: $1 – $150 per item.
- Custom Media (Graphic Designer): $500 – $5,000+
Visual media costs contribute to the overall cost to build a website, but they significantly enhance user experience.
Why It’s Important
Regular updates ensure your site runs smoothly and remains secure.
Tasks Include:
- Updates: PHP, WordPress Core, theme, and plugins.
- Security Monitoring
- Backups through Hosting
Estimated Monthly Cost:
- DIY Maintenance: Time investment.
- Professional Services: $50 – $200 per month.
Maintenance Service Providers:
- ThreeBird: Plans starting at $159/month
Ongoing maintenance is an essential part of website maintenance cost, ensuring longevity and performance.
10. Search Engine Optimization (SEO)
Driving Organic Traffic
SEO improves visibility on search engines, attracting more visitors.
Key SEO Services:
- Keyword Research
- On-Page Optimization
- Technical SEO
- Link Building
Estimated Monthly Cost:
- Basic SEO Services: $500 – $1,000
- Comprehensive Packages: $1,000 – $5,000+
SEO Tracking Service Providers:
Investing in SEO is crucial for increasing visibility and can impact the cost of website design services due to the need for ongoing optimization.
11. Additional Costs
E-commerce Functionality
- WooCommerce: Free plugin, extensions may cost $29 – $299.
- Payment Gateway Fees:
Legal Requirements
Accessibility Compliance
These additional elements can affect the cost to create a website, depending on your specific needs.
12. Conclusion
Total Estimated Costs
- Initial Setup (Domain, Hosting, Theme): $200+
- Design & Development:$1,500 to $15,000+
- Content: Free User Generated to 15,000+
- Ongoing Monthly Maintenance Expenses: $159 to $1,000+
Final Thoughts
Understanding the website cost breakdown helps you plan and allocate resources effectively. While the cost to build a website varies based on numerous factors, investing in quality design, development, and content ensures a strong online presence for many years without the need for a new site.
Next Steps
- Define Your Goals: What do you want your website to achieve?
- Set a Budget: Based on the components outlined.
- Consult Professionals: For accurate quotes tailored to your project.
For more insights on building a successful WordPress website, visit the Official WordPress Blog.
By staying informed about the costs involved, you can create a website that not only fits your budget but also drives growth and success for your business.
Disclaimer: Prices and services mentioned are based on information available up to 2024-25. Please contact ThreeBird for the most current website pricing.